Per this link, Dean attended the 2003 version of the Edge dinner. He attended several of these back in the day. Many were held in Monterey, CA.

Note the Epstein flight date was 2/25/03. The 2003 dinner was on 2/27.

Epstein was the primary bankroller of these Edge shin-digs. Also, “SK” right after the “JE” in the Dean flight log entry almost assuredly refers to Sarah Kellen. She appears all over the flight logs. She was also at the 2003 Edge dinner, although the Edge website scrubbed her photo from their public site. The web archive link above retains it.
